## codes Are Not working

hey guys i have a sprint 6700 here i want to swap my ESN back to because i can't stand my blackberry anymore. when i tried to switch service today the ## codes wouldn't work so we couldn't program the phone. i just reflashed to the stock rom and no codes work at all. ##DEBUG# doesnt work either.

do i have to use total commander to see it?
good question!

You should be able to see it with the built in file explorer. Set the sort to Name and itll be a ways down with a little "wrench" icon.

I copy the MSL calculator to my storage card and run it from there. You will need to dump your ESN into the MSL Calc to generate the key to allow access to modify the NAM.
